UC Berkeley Haas is known for its culture of innovation and defining leadership principles: "Question the Status Quo," "Confidence Without Attitude," "Students Always," and "Beyond Yourself." Located near Silicon Valley, Haas is a pipeline to the tech industry.

Is Carroll School of Management harder to get into than Haas?

Haas is more selective with a 15.0% acceptance rate, compared to 21.0% for Carroll School of Management.

What is the salary difference between Carroll School of Management and Haas MBA graduates?

Carroll School of Management reports a median base salary of $152,000, while Haas reports $185,000. Actual salary varies significantly by industry and function.

How does tuition compare between Carroll School of Management and Haas?

Carroll School of Management annual tuition is $77,060 and Haas is $68,444. Haas offers a 8,616 lower annual cost.
